Welcome to The Happy Middle – a podcast for women who are deep in the messy middle bit of life. Join me for honest conversations, interviews and stories that will will leave you feeling reassured, supported and hopeful. We’ll be normalising the trickier bits of midlife, celebrating the good stuff and asking how we can turn the messy middle into a happier one.
Categories: Self-improvement, Personal Journals, Careers
Format: Weekly, for a season (12 weeks) with planned hiatus. Mixture of guest interviews and shorter solo episodes.
Episode & Guest Ideas: Covering topics and interviewing people about finding the happy middle in midlife. Whether that’s pivoting a career, pursuing new dreams or putting old dreams to bed, adjusting to new family dynamics, accepting our changing bodies, or finally finding a calling. Each episode will take an honest and loving look at midlife and offer hope and reassurance that it’s not just you feeling this way…

    Navigating Midlife and Caregiving with Penny Wincer

    Navigating Midlife and Caregiving with Penny Wincer

    In this episode, I welcome Penny Wincer, a Melbourne-born author, writing coach, and podcast host based in London. Penny shares her midlife journey from a freelance photographer to a writer and non-fiction coach all while navigating life as a single parent and caregiver.
    We chatted about the challenges of caregiving, and the importance of self-compassion and Penny is exceptionally honest about the lack of societal support for carers.
    I'm so grateful Penny was able to be my guest and for her thoughtful exploration of balancing personal aspirations with caregiving responsibilities. It's a wonderful chat and I hope you enjoy it too.
    Episode highlights:
    05:54 The Struggle and Strength of Caring for a Disabled Child
    10:55 The Critical Role of Carers in Society
    12:57 Self-Care and Society's Role in Supporting Carers
    27:01 Finding Creativity and Purpose in the Midst of Caring

    Finding Your Style in Midlife with Emma Carr

    Finding Your Style in Midlife with Emma Carr

    Do you save your clothes for best? I have to admit that I do and my guest today, personal stylist and image consultant Emma Carr wants us all to stop doing that.
    I worked with Emma a few years ago when I felt like I had no idea how I wanted to look anymore after having children and hitting my 40s. I love Emma's approach to helping us navigate changes in our lives and identities through style.
    We chatted about the complexities women face in midlife, including transitions like starting businesses, going through divorces, and experiencing menopause, and how these can lead to a loss of personal style and self-identity. Emma generously shared insights from both her professional work with clients and her personal journey highlighting the therapeutic aspect of style and the empowering effect of embracing one’s evolving self and body through all of life's stages.
    Episode highlights:
    03:39 The Impact of Motherhood and Career on Style
    07:15 The Significance of Clothes and Self-Perception
    12:28 The Inner Work Behind Style Choices
    22:35 Embracing Change and Self-Love in Midlife
    30:21 The Power of Midlife and Looking Forward

    Navigating Midlife Nutrition and Lifestyle with Laura Clark

    Navigating Midlife Nutrition and Lifestyle with Laura Clark

    In this episode, Laura Clark, a menopause dietitian and food therapist with over 25 years of experience, discusses her holistic approach to helping midlife women navigate the menopausal transition through better nutrition, understanding food relationships, and addressing emotional well-being.
    We chat about the importance of contextualising diet within a broader lifestyle perspective, acknowledging the complex factors affecting women's health and habits during menopause, (such as hormone fluctuations and the influence of diet culture) and, of course, Laura's messy middle too.
    If you've felt flummoxed by menopause diet culture this is the episode for you!
    Episode highlights:
    03:09 Understanding Menopause: Symptoms and Dietary Impacts
    10:26 Challenging Weight Loss Narratives and Embracing Sustainable Health
    25:28 Midlife Transitions: Beyond Diet to Life's Complexities
    30:29 Ambition and Balance in Midlife: A Personal Reflection
